

One of the top remaining free agents following the PWHL Draft, Toronto Six defender Saroya Tinker will compete for a roster spot with PWHL Ottawa after accepting an invitation as a free agent to attend training camp with the team.
Tinker, 25, was one of the best defensive defenders in the PHF last season playing a crucial role in the Six winning the 2023 Isobel Cup title. Tinker, a PHF all-star last season, was in her third season of professional hockey and second with Toronto.
A former member of Canada's U-18 national team, Tinker is an alumni Yale University where she spent four seasons on the blueline.
Tinker is also one of the game's top voices and names in community involvement. Last year she was a finalist for the NHL's Willie O'Ree Community Hero Award.
Training camps will open across the PWHL the week of November 15.
